NIA arrests Yasir Ahmed Dar in Red Fort bomb blast case

New Delhi (The Uttam Hindu): The National Investigation Agency (NIA) has achieved a major breakthrough in the investigation of the bomb blast near Delhi's Red Fort. The agency has arrested Yasir Ahmed Dar, a resident of Shopian district in Srinagar, from New Delhi. This is the ninth arrest in this high-profile case. The investigation has revealed that Yasir was actively involved in the terrorist plot and had even taken an oath to carry out the suicide attack. Considering the seriousness of the case, the Patiala House Court has remanded the accused to NIA custody until December 26th, where he will be interrogated to uncover further details of the conspiracy.


According to the NIA investigation, Yasin played a key role in the conspiracy behind the November 10 car bomb blast near the Red Fort that killed 11 people and injured several others. He was in constant contact with the deceased terrorist, Umar Un Nabi, and another accused, Mufti Irfan. The agency believes these accused were operating as an organized network. Yasin has been arrested under various sections of the Unlawful Activities Prevention Act (UAPA) 1967 and the Indian Penal Code 2023.


The NIA, in collaboration with central and state agencies, is conducting a massive operation to completely dismantle this terrorist network. In this connection, raids were recently conducted at the locations of the main accused, Dr. Muzammil Shakeel Ghani and Dr. Shaheen Saeed, in Jammu and Kashmir, Uttar Pradesh, and the Al Falah University campus in Faridabad, Haryana. Numerous digital devices and incriminating documents were seized during these raids. The NIA states that the investigation is progressing rapidly and every suspect connected to this network is being thoroughly investigated.
